© Provided by The Guardian Photograph: Hannah McKay/Reuters The US justice department’s criminal investigation into the January 6 Capitol attack collided with the parallel congressional investigation, causing federal prosecutors to seek a delay in proceedings in the seditious conspiracy case against the far-right Proud Boys group. The two January 6 inquiries had largely managed to steer clear of each other even as both the justice department and a House select committee pursued the same ground.
